Transaction 17432efdc35282b32f827c0c3bd4a9010e96dc1ec815ffcf40ee64e6789cf24f

2 Input
2 Outputs
  • 17432efdc35282b32f827c0c3bd4a9010e96dc1ec815ffcf40ee64e6789cf24f:0
  • value  948000
    address  12EjHUu6guPZVsEDnTriUuVZphsmMmf3Fi
  • 17432efdc35282b32f827c0c3bd4a9010e96dc1ec815ffcf40ee64e6789cf24f:1
  • value  1017023
    address  38aNdkxs6rV7qHxyDw9D6g383UAeAFo6ca